The frequency property estimation for the attachment oscillator in the nanophysics
Vibration phenomena can be seen everywhere in our daily life, and finding their amplitude frequency relationship (AFR) quickly and accurately is of great significance. This study looks into the attachment oscillator that plays a major role in the field of the nanophysics. An interesting and simple m...
